如何在 Xcode 4 中 “添加现有框架”?

我找不到旧的 “添加现有框架” 选项。我该怎么做呢?

我们正在谈论 Xcode 4 DP2(就 iPhone 开发而言,就此而言……)。

答案

根据 Apple 的文档:

  1. 在项目导航器中,选择您的项目。
  2. 选择您的目标。
  3. 选择 “ 构建阶段 ” 标签。
  4. 打开 “ 使用库链接二进制文件 ” 扩展器。
  5. 点击+按钮。
  6. 选择您的框架。
  7. (可选)将添加的框架拖放到 “ Frameworks ” 组中。

我只是将现有的 Framework 文件夹手动添加到项目导航器中。为我工作。

我想指出的是,如果在构建阶段选项卡中找不到 “使用库链接二进制文件”,请单击右下角的 “添加构建阶段” 按钮。

请按照以下 5 个步骤在您的项目中添加框架。

  1. 单击项目浏览器。
  2. 选择目标 (下图中的黑色箭头)。
  3. 选择构建阶段 (下图中的蓝色箭头)。
  4. 单击+按钮(下图中的绿色箭头)。
  5. 从列表中选择您的框架

构架

这是官方的 Apple Link

可以在想要的项目文件夹(例如 “Frameworks”)中引用它的另一种简便方法是:

Select "Show the Project navigator"  
Right-click on the project folder you wish to add the framework to.  
Select 'Add Files to "YourProjectName"'  
Browse to the framework - generally under /Developer/SDKs/MacOSXversion.sdk/System/Library/Frameworks  
Select the one you want.  
Select "Add"

它会出现在您想要的项目导航器中,以及出现在目标的 “构建阶段” 窗格的 “将二进制文件与库链接” 区域中。

我的计算机中的 frameworks 目录如下: /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S5.0.sdk/System/Library/Frameworks

不是目录

/Developer/SDKs/MacOSXversion.sdk/System/Library/Frameworks

在项目中

  1. 选择项目导航器
  2. 单击构建阶段
  3. 单击带有库的链接二进制文件
  4. 单击 + 按钮并添加您的框架

跟随屏幕截图

转到链接的框架和库

在此处输入图片说明

您准备好出发了!

  1. 在项目导航器中,选择您的项目。

  2. 选择您的目标。

  3. 选择 “构建阶段” 选项卡。

  4. 扩展器。点击 + 按钮。

  5. 选择您的框架。

  6. (可选)将添加的框架拖放到 “框架” 组中。

    在此处输入图片说明